Tune Overview: Monsta X – Do What I Need

-


Monsta X are celebrating their tenth anniversary with their first album in two years. We’ll have to attend a pair weeks to listen to the complete undertaking, however like so many others they’re teasing us with a pre-release at this time. Whereas watching their set at this yr’s KCON LA, I observed how heavy it was on their dance/membership tracks and puzzled if this meant the group could be focusing extra on that style going ahead. We’ll see what the remainder of the album brings, however Do What I Need undoubtedly lands us in the course of the dancefloor.

With this music, the fellows have fused fashionable Brazilian funk to a extra easy membership thumper. Like so many dance tracks this yr, Do What I Need hinges on a spoken refrain, leaving its slight melodic segments as ornamentation revolving round its centerpiece. This strategy is rising extra tiresome by the day and tends to make all these tracks interchangeable. They start to really feel extra like slogans than songs, however I assume a catchy, easy affirmation sounds good in short clips on TikTok.

Do What I Need commits one other cardinal sin by utterly shifting its vitality throughout verse two. This development has change into much less frequent today than earlier than, however nonetheless stymies a music’s momentum in problematic methods. This strategy is emblematic of the observe as an entire. It’s a hodgepodge of concepts, tempos and moments that doesn’t fairly forge a satisfying complete. It’s very messy and its highs aren’t excessive sufficient to compensate for the general “been there, achieved that” feeling the music elicits. I hope their title observe is extra targeted and memorable.
